Grenade hurled at security patrol in J-K
June 11, 2016  17:48
A grenade was hurled by suspected militants to target a security patrol in Kupwara district of north Kashmir, but it failed to explode, police said today. It was later destroyed by the bomb disposal squad of Jammu and Kashmir police. 

Suspected militants hurled a grenade towards the patrolling party of security forces at Handwara main chowk, a police officer said. He said the grenade failed to explode and was subsequently destroyed by the BDS. 

The official said a hunt has been launched to identify and nab the militants involved in the incident. Earlier on June 6, a live grenade was found lying on the roadside at Trehgam area of Kupwara which was later destroyed by the BDS.
